German legend Lothar Matthaus is adamant Nuernberg striker Josip Drmic will join Arsenal at the end of the season despite the player playing down the rumours.
The 21 year old has been a surprise package in the Bundesliga this season and has equalled Robert Lewandowski’s goals tally this season after he scored his 16th goal at the weekend.
Lothar Matthaus claimed on Saturday night that the striker is all set to join Arsenal with his wife already believed to be house-hunting in the capital. He said:
Drmic is linked to Arsenal. I know that his wife is already looking for a flat in London. I’d like to think that he will successfully finish the season at Nuernberg and then will be sold at a profit. Address: Arsenal, London.
The Swiss striker later insisted he is not married and no-one is looking for a flat in London, but he did admit that it was his dream to play for the Gunners. He said:
I am single right now. And there is no-one looking for a flat in London.
What the future will bring, I don’t know. Every lad dreams of joining Arsenal.
However, Matthaus responded on Monday by insisting that his sources were correct and claimed once again that the Switzerland international will join Arsenal this summer in an £8 million deal. He added:
Drmic will join Arsenal for eight million pounds. It’s a fact that there is a woman, and I know her name, looking for a flat. I was right with [Robert] Lewandowski and [Adrian] Ramos [whose transfers he predicted on Sky Deutschland]. And I will be proved right again.
His is quick and makes clever runs between defensive lines. He possesses the pace and range of movement Arsenal’s limp attack has struggled to muster all season. He would suit the brand of intricate and creative combination football the Gunners have made their calling card under Wenger’s watch.
He would add a greater array of runs for Mesut Ozil, Santi Cazorla and Tomas Rosicky to supply and as a player capable of playing through the middle or out wide, he wouldn’t have to replace Giroud. He isn’t a big name signing that Arsenal fans might hope for, but is the kind of hidden gem Wenger once made his reputation gambling on.

Matthaus certainly seems sure the information he has is accurate and it will be interesting to see how this one plays out. Drmic was always going to deny any possible deal, as he still needs to play for his club until the end of the season and it won’t go down too well with the fans if he announces his departure now.
